Abel is not a typo, but rather a dedication to the American father of Pharmacology, John Jacob Abel, M.D. (1857-1938).
Trained in Europe, Prof Abel established the first US medical pharmacology department at the University of Michigan, then did the same at a fledgling medical school called Johns Hopkins. Prof Abel also founded the Journal of Biological Chemistry (JBC) and the Journal of Pharmacology and Exptl Therapeutics (JPET).
